Are there long wait times for a new patient dermatology appointment in the Wingett Run area?
Yes, it is common to experience wait times of several weeks to a few months for a new patient appointment with a dermatologist in this region, as specialist access can be limited in rural Ohio. For urgent concerns like a rapidly changing mole, inform the scheduler as practices often have protocols to expedite such cases. Scheduling well in advance for routine annual skin checks is highly recommended.
Where can I go for an urgent skin issue if I live in Wingett Run?
For a true dermatological emergency, such as a severe allergic reaction or a serious skin infection, you should proceed to the nearest emergency room, like Marietta Memorial Hospital. For urgent but non-life-threatening issues like a severe rash or suspected shingles, contact your primary care provider or an urgent care center first, as they can often provide initial treatment and a necessary referral to speed up access to a dermatologist.
